Maxime Talbot : “Hutson is already in my top-5 of the best defensemen in the league”

If the 2022 draft were to be redone, there is one thing that is certain and sure.

Lane Hutson would clearly not be selected with the 62nd overall pick in the draft.

The defenseman is in his first full season in the National Hockey League and he is already the 3rd best scorer of his draft class. Only Juraj Slafkovsky (101 points) and Logan Cooley (94 points) are above him in that regard…

There are several experts and analysts who did not necessarily believe that Hutson would dominate quickly in the National Hockey League because of his size.

Because it is true that smaller defensemen often have trouble making the transition in a physical league like the National Hockey League… but that is clearly not the case with the Canadiens’ defenseman.

Hutson is so good that Maxime Talbot (NHL.com) puts him in his top-5… of the best defensemen in the league:

I would take Lane Hutson ahead of 98% of National Hockey League defensemen, even at just 20 years old. He is already in my top five of the best defensemen in the league. – Maxime Talbot

It has been a long time (since P.K. Subban?) since we have seen a defenseman with talent like Hutson in Montreal.

When you see him make sequences like that, you realize just how good he is:

If we take into account all aspects of the game (and not just offense), I may not be ready to say that Lane Hutson is one of the five best defensemen in the league.

But he has what it takes to be part of that category one day.

It’s crazy, too, when you think about it: the Canadiens had the chance to select him in the second round… and now we’re talking about him as one of the best players in the National Hockey League.

He is in the running for the Calder Trophy, he is tied (with Josh Morrissey) for 5th place for the best scorers at his position in the National Hockey League, and he is only 21 years old.

The Canadiens have a real gem in their hands.
